Anthropic Files for IPO as AI Race Hits Public Markets

AI startup Anthropic has officially filed for an initial public offering, signaling a major move to test investor demand following a recent $965 billion post-money valuation.

Key Points

  • Anthropic filed for an IPO on Monday, allowing the company to go public pending a formal review by the Securities and Exchange Commission.
  • The company recently closed a $65 billion Series H funding round, achieving a $965 billion post-money valuation.
  • Founded in 2021 by former OpenAI executives, the firm focuses on safety-oriented large language models and its flagship AI assistant, Claude.
  • Anthropic is expanding its enterprise presence with tools like Claude Design, which automates the creation of marketing materials and sales presentations.

Why it Matters

This IPO filing highlights the rapid financial escalation of top-tier AI firms as they compete for dominance in the enterprise software market. The company's public market debut will serve as a critical benchmark for investor confidence in the long-term profitability of generative AI technologies.
